System Size Demands

Figuring out the right size for a HVAC system is important for optimizing efficiency and efficiency. A small system battles to preserve wanted temperature levels, bring about boosted energy usage and wear. Conversely, an extra-large system might cycle on and off also frequently, triggering not enough dehumidification and discomfort. Secret variables in sizing include the square video of the space, insulation high quality, and neighborhood environment problems. In addition, the design, number of home windows, and tenancy levels must be evaluated. Experts commonly make use of Hand-operated J calculations to figure out the exact load demands, making sure the selected system can adequately heat or cool down the area without excess energy usage. Correct sizing eventually improves comfort, decreases functional expenses, and lengthens the system's life expectancy.

Different Kinds of Heating And Cooling Systems

Different HVAC systems exist to satisfy diverse demands, understanding their distinctions is crucial for house owners and organizations alike. The most common sorts of heating and cooling systems include split systems, packaged systems, and ductless mini-split systems.

Split systems are composed of an interior device and an outside device, supplying efficient heating and cooling. Packaged systems combine all components in a single device, making them perfect for areas with restricted setup area. Ductless mini-split systems offer versatility, permitting zoned home heating and air conditioning without the demand for ductwork.

Indications of System Use

Signs of system wear in cooling and heating devices can show up in various methods, showing the need for interest and possible repair services. Common indicators consist of uncommon sounds, such as squealing or grinding, which might recommend mechanical problems. Additionally, irregular temperatures throughout a space might signal a falling short thermostat or ductwork problems. Boosted power costs website can likewise indicate inefficiencies triggered by used components. One more sign is the existence of water leaks, which might indicate cooling agent concerns or water drainage issues. Regular cycling of the system may recommend that it is struggling to keep desired temperature levels. Finally, uncommon odors, especially shedding or mildewy scents, can indicate electric or mold and mildew concerns, respectively. Acknowledging these indicators early can aid avoid additional damage and costly repair work.

Life Expectancy Extension Techniques

Carrying out efficient upkeep approaches can significantly enhance the life expectancy of heating and cooling systems. Regular assessments and tune-ups are essential, permitting service technicians to determine prospective problems prior to they escalate. Cleansing or replacing filters monthly assurances peak air flow and performance, lowering stress on components. Additionally, checking cooling agent degrees and validating proper drainage avoids system overloads and water damage.

Securing ductwork can enhance power effectiveness, while setting thermostats for suitable use minimizes unnecessary wear. Property owners must additionally focus on the tidiness of outdoor systems, eliminating debris that might obstruct air flow. By sticking to these maintenance techniques, cooling and heating systems can run more efficiently, minimize power expenses, and eventually appreciate a prolonged functional life, bring about a much more comfortable living environment.
